首页
学习
活动
专区
工具
TVP
发布
精选内容/技术社群/优惠产品,尽在小程序
立即前往

关于单身设计模式

单身设计模式是一种软件设计模式,它旨在处理对象之间的单例关系,以确保每个对象在应用程序中只有一个实例。这种模式通常用于需要共享资源或状态的场景,例如数据库连接池、配置文件、缓存等。

单身设计模式的主要优势包括:

  1. 减少对象之间的耦合,因为每个对象只需要知道它们自己,而不需要知道其他对象。
  2. 提高代码的可维护性和可测试性,因为每个对象都可以独立地更改,而不需要担心其他对象的影响。
  3. 提高了应用程序的性能,因为可以减少对象之间的交互和对象创建的开销。

在腾讯云上,我们可以使用云数据库、云缓存、云存储等产品来实现单身设计模式。例如,我们可以使用云数据库来存储应用程序中的配置信息,并使用云缓存来缓存经常访问的数据,以便更快地响应请求。

以下是一个腾讯云云数据库的产品介绍链接地址:

https://cloud.tencent.com/product/cdb

以下是一个腾讯云云缓存的产品介绍链接地址:

https://cloud.tencent.com/product/clb

在实际应用中,我们可以根据具体需求选择不同的单身设计模式实现方式,并灵活地配置它们,以在满足需求的同时最大限度地提高应用程序的性能和可维护性。

页面内容是否对你有帮助?
有帮助
没帮助

相关·内容

17分0秒

028-尚硅谷-图解Java设计模式-设计模式概述和分类

11分12秒

001-尚硅谷-图解Java设计模式-设计模式面试题(1)

11分20秒

002-尚硅谷-图解Java设计模式-设计模式面试题(2)

21分31秒

003-尚硅谷-图解Java设计模式-何时会用到设计模式

12分23秒

java设计模式之策略模式搭配SPI(一)

34分24秒

java设计模式之策略模式搭配SPI(二)

33分6秒

java设计模式之策略模式搭配SPI(完结)

15分15秒

Golang教程 数据结构和设计模式 54 设计模式简介 学习猿地

36分33秒

Golang教程 数据结构和设计模式 71 模板设计模式 学习猿地

14分25秒

Golang教程 数据结构和设计模式 55 简单工厂设计模式 学习猿地

21分48秒

048-尚硅谷-图解Java设计模式-工厂模式-小结

58分57秒

设计模式,快速入门笔记精讲

领券